Verse 1
Angels from the realms of glory,
Wing your flight o’er all the earth;
Ye who sang creation’s story (Job 38:7)
Now proclaim Messiah’s birth. (Luke 2:9-14)
Chorus
Come and worship, come and worship,
Worship Christ, the newborn king. (Matt. 2:2, Matt. 2:11, Heb. 1:6)
Verse 2
Shepherds, in the field abiding,
Watching o’er your flocks by night, (Luke 2:8)
God with us is now residing; (Matt. 1:23, John 1:14, Isa. 7:14)
Yonder shines the infant light:
Verse 3
Sages, leave your contemplations,
Brighter visions beam afar;
Seek the great Desire of nations; (Haggai 2:7)
Ye have seen His natal star. (Matt. 2:1-2, Matt. 2:10)
Verse 4
Saints, before the altar bending,
Watching long in hope and fear;
Suddenly the Lord, descending,
In His temple shall appear. (Mal. 3:1)
Verse 5
Sinners, wrung with true repentance,
Doomed for guilt to endless pains,
Justice now revokes the sentence,
Mercy calls you; break your chains. (Isa. 61:1, Luke 4:18)
Verse 6
Though an infant now we view Him, (Luke 2:12, Luke 2:16)
He shall fill His Father’s throne, (Luke 1:32-33, Rev. 3:21)
Gather all the nations to Him; (Matt. 25:32)
Every knee shall then bow down: (Isa. 45:23, Rom. 14:11, Phil. 2:9-11)
Verse 7
All creation, join in praising (Rev. 5:13)
God, the Father, Spirit, Son,
Evermore your voices raising
To th’eternal Three in One.
